Pr. Mohammad Jawaid

Pr. Mohammad Jawaid is currently working as Senior Fellow (Professor) at Biocomposite Technology Laboratory, Institute of Tropical Forestry and Forest Products (INTROP), Universiti Putra Malaysia (UPM), Serdang, Selangor, Malaysia, and also has been Visiting Professor at the Department of Chemical Engineering, College of Engineering, King Saud University,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ia since June 2013. He has more than 20 years of experience in teaching, research, and industries. His area of research interests includes hybrid composites, lignocellulosic reinforced/filled polymer composites, advance materials: graphene/nanoclay/fire retardant, modification and treatment of lignocellulosic fibres and solid wood, biopolymers and biopolymers for packaging applications, nanocomposites and nanocellulose fibres, and polymer blends. So far, he has published 50 books, 65 book chapters, more than 350 peer-reviewed international journal papers, and several published review papers under top 25 hot articles in science direct during 2013–2019. He also obtained 3 Patents and 6 Copyrights. H-index and citation in Scopus are 59 and 16495 and in Google scholar, H-index and citation are 71 and 23096.
